Sleep

Official Design Quick guide for Vue-specific code

.style overview for Vue.js.An official style overview (beta) for Vue-specific code has been actually launched. Chris Fritz introduced the style guide on Twitter.Chris Fritz announced style overview.You can locate it under the Learn listing on the homepage of vuejs.org.This resource comes prior to variation 2.5 of Vue, organized to become discharged in this Oct. The Beta model of the resource can easily assist designers stay clear of common inaccuracies and risks through splitting guidelines right into 4 classifications. This is actually implied to become the very best reference when building your projects but the group has produced some reviews concerning this guide:.However, we do not believe that any design resource is actually suitable for all teams or even projects, thus cautious inconsistencies are actually urged based on past adventure, the encompassing tech pile, as well as individual worths. Generally, we additionally stay away from tips concerning JavaScript or even HTML as a whole. Our company do not mind whether you use semicolons or even trailing commas. Our team do not mind whether your HTML utilizes single-quotes or double-quotes for characteristic worths. Some exemptions will exist, however, where our team have actually found that a specific style is beneficial in the context of Vue.Also, Chris Fritz stated in one reply: Simply always remember it's a lifestyle record and in beta, so it is actually likely to go through some modifications in the upcoming month particularly.Rule Groups.The regulations fall under four categories A, B, C, &amp D, coming from much higher concern to most affordable.Top priority A: Necessary.These guidelines assist avoid inaccuracies, so discover and also abide by all of them whatsoever expenses. Exemptions might exist, yet must be actually extremely rare as well as simply be actually created by those with skilled know-how of each JavaScript as well as Vue.Priority B: Definitely Suggested.These regulations have actually been located to strengthen legibility and/or designer knowledge in many jobs. Your regulation will certainly still operate if you breach all of them, however violations should be actually rare and well-justified.Concern C: Recommended.Where numerous, just as really good options exist, an arbitrary selection can be made to make sure uniformity. In these policies, our experts describe each reasonable alternative as well as suggest a nonpayment choice. That suggests you can do not hesitate to create a various selection in your very own codebase, as long as you're consistent and also have a great reason. Please do possess a good cause though! By adapting to the neighborhood specification, you are going to:.qualify your mind to additional easily parse the majority of the community code you come across.be able to copy as well as mix very most community code examples without customization.usually find brand new hires are actually presently accustomed to your favored coding style, at least in regards to Vue.Priority D: Use with Care.Some functions of Vue exist to fit unusual side scenarios or smoother movements coming from a legacy code foundation. When overused, however, they may produce your code more difficult to keep and even become a source of insects. These rules beam an illumination on potentially unsafe functions, describing when and why they must be actually steered clear of.Quickly, our company'll likewise give ideas for enforcement. Occasionally you'll simply must be disciplined, yet everywhere achievable, we'll attempt to present you just how to make use of ESLint and various other automated procedures to produce enforcement simpler.Check out the webpage and discuss your feedback along with the team!

Articles You Can Be Interested In